

Jim Frank Bryant, age 92, a resident of Prattville, Alabama, died on September 11, 2025. Jim was born on August 23, 1933, in rural Dale County to Will and Lola Bryant. Jim attended schools in Geneva and Houston counties and graduated from Cottonwood High School in Cottonwood, Alabama. At the age of 19 Jim was drafted into the U.S. Amy in 1953 and discharged in 1955 as a Military Policeman. He was assigned to the 142ⁿᵈ MP Company at Ft. Brooke, Puerto Rico. He worked for the Montgomery Police Department from 1955 to 1959. In 1959, he became an Alabama State Trooper and retired after 30 years of service in 1989 as a sergeant. In 1958, he married the love of his life, Virginia Guy, and they were married for 58 years. Jim attended the FBI Academy in 1976 and then Troy State University in 1978. Jim was an active member of First Baptist Church, Prattville, Alabama.
